Let's be fair, it has not much to do whether this is Malaysia or some other country. I bough a number of things from Malaysian e-bay sellers and never encountered any problems. There are some basic, universal, common sense rules that should be followed like buying from the sellers with good, documented feedback record or possibility to cancel/recover the payment (if something gets wrong) and that's it. US, UK, China, Malaysia, HK ... same thing applies.
I would never buy anything from a general classifieds board like locanto, craigslist, gumtree etc. other than COD or with secured payment option like the mentioned paypal.
